Learning Multi-Level Features with Matryoshka Sparse Autoencoders

ICML 2025poster

Sparse autoencoders (SAEs) have emerged as a powerful tool for interpreting neural networks by extracting the concepts represented in their activations. However, choosing the size of the SAE dictionary (i.e. number of learned concepts) creates a tension: as dictionary size increases to capture more…

Sparse Autoencoders Do Not Find Canonical Units of Analysis

ICLR 2025poster

A common goal of mechanistic interpretability is to decompose the activations of neural networks into features: interpretable properties of the input computed by the model. Sparse autoencoders (SAEs) are a popular method for finding these features in LLMs, and it has been postulated that they can be…
